So, the first step to creating a micro-budget film is obviously writing the screenplay. And this podcast is all about screenwriting. So that’s really the first step to all of this. I wrote this screenplay many years ago and have updated it over the years. But it’s a script that I wrote really with some intention to do low budget. I wrote it, you know, over 20 years ago. I think now at this point, it was the early 2000s. And so, I wasn’t necessarily thinking about producing it myself, but I was thinking about producing something low budget. So I knew to keep it contained with a small number of characters. A lot of it is intuition. When you’re writing the script, just take a minute to just step back and think it through, you know, is this going to be an expensive scene to shoot? Just think of a little bit just logistically like a producer. And most of it’s pretty intuitive. You know, large crowd scenes takes a lot of people. And, you know, crowd scenes, it’s not just, oh, I can get my friends to come for free. We did a couple of big scenes here, especially one scene in our climax of this film where we had a bunch of extras. And I’ll explain how I got all those extras. And they did a fantastic job. They’re all real actors. It was an incredible experience. But one thing you got to remember with a low budget script or a low budget film is it’s not just about getting the people there. That’s obviously difficult getting people there for next to no money or no money in some cases. So that’s not an easy ask for one to get a lot of people there. But the other thing is, is just logistically, it becomes very difficult to manage this many people when you’ve got 20 actors and 15 crew. That’s a lot that you got to manage. So it’s just obviously it’s expensive to feed those people to have all those people in your set. It just adds to the cost of it.
